A Rise Driven by Derivatives Market Mechanics

Bitcoin has crossed 75,900 dollars, a level marking a rapid progression but questioning its nature. According to reported data, this rise is largely explained by a well-known phenomenon : the massive liquidation of short positions.

As the analysis points out, “the recent rise of bitcoin was mainly fueled by short position liquidations”, reflecting a compression effect of shorts rather than a massive influx of convinced buyers.

Several key elements help to understand this dynamic :

  • Crossing 75,900 $ happened in a context of pressure on short positions ;
  • Liquidations mechanically amplified the price rise ;
  • Derivative indicators show no marked euphoria ;
  • Professional traders remain generally cautious.

At the same time, funding rates and futures premiums remain moderate, signalling a wait-and-see stance by institutional players. The price rises but without clear support from professional speculative leverage. This dissociation between price movement and conviction of experienced players sustains uncertainty about the strength of the ongoing rally.

A Renewed Debate on the Real Origin of Capital

Bitcoin’s rise beyond 75,000 dollars revives a more structural debate: where does the money actually fueling this rise come from? The analysis reveals two opposing readings. On one side, some suggest the idea of an influx of external capital, especially via financial products linked to bitcoin. On the other, a hypothesis gains ground: that of a simple internal rotation of liquidity already present in the crypto market. Indeed, the situation “revives the debate on the drivers of capital flows”, pitting these two visions against each other.

Bitcoin spot ETFs play a central role in this equation. They serve as a barometer to measure institutional investor appetite. Yet, the absence of massive signals from these vehicles reinforces the idea of a market recycling its own capital rather than attracting new entrants. This reading suggests a rise less robust than it appears, driven more by internal arbitrages than by broader adoption.

This configuration opens several scenarios for the coming weeks. If institutional flows were to intensify, the current movement could establish itself sustainably. Conversely, a prolonged absence of new capital would expose the market to a rapid exhaustion. The 75,000 dollar threshold thus becomes a tipping point, where the BTC price dynamics will have to, sooner or later, align with the reality of financial flows.
